Game Wardens recover bodies of two men who drowned in Messalonskee Lake

The Maine Warden Service has recovered the bodies of two people who drowned on Messalonskee Lake Monday afternoon.

Game wardens say the bodies of 21-year-old Brandon Breton of Vassalboro and 19-year-old Joseph Mayo of Rome were located Tuesday morning.

Officials said the two were swimming off a pontoon boat with two other male friends in the southern end of the lake near Greely Island.

A strong gust of wind pushed the boat away from the swimmers. The two friends swam back to the boat but said Breton and Mayo “went under and never resurfaced.”

Divers searched the lake and officials used sonar technology to recover the bodies of the two men.

“While the air temperatures may seem like summer, water temperatures are still cold, and they can impact your ability to swim,” said Game Warden Lieutenant Dan Menard. “Boaters should wear their life jackets and swimmers should know their ability, and swim in areas appropriate for their experience.”
